Saltar para o conteúdo principal
O SUNO nos permite definir o estilo de cantor para músicas que já foram geradas e, em seguida, realizar uma nova criação com base nisso. Este documento explica como integrar a API relacionada. Esta API possui apenas três parâmetros de entrada: primeiro, audio_id, que é um ID de uma música que já foi gerada com sucesso pelo oficial; em segundo lugar, name e description, que são um nome e uma descrição do estilo do cantor. Aqui, o audio_id que inserimos é https://cdn.acedata.cloud/2qhzs3.png, que pode ser referenciado na API de Geração de Áudios do Suno para gerar músicas personalizadas, e por fim, podemos obter o audio_id.
curl -X POST 'https://api.acedata.cloud/suno/persona' \
-H 'accept: application/json' \
-H 'authorization: Bearer {token}' \
-H 'content-type: application/json' \
-d '{
  "name": "test",
  "audio_id": "81745564-60e7-4ad4-85a9-6f42f0f4f3b3",
  "description": "test"
}'
O resultado é o seguinte:
{
  "success": true,
  "task_id": "8e808558-f056-456f-91d6-b97fd94eb3be",
  "data": {
    "persona_id": "dae4ae5d-2b51-4af1-b286-1a4473ef4dba"
  }
}
Podemos ver que o campo persona_id em data é o ID do estilo de cantor gerado. Com o ID do estilo de cantor em mãos, podemos usar a API de Geração de Áudios do Suno para gerar músicas personalizadas. Por exemplo, passando action como artist_consistency, enquanto audio_id é o ID da música carregada, e também precisamos enviar o parâmetro persona_id, que é o valor do ID do estilo de cantor retornado acima, assim podemos gerar novas músicas com base no estilo de cantor de referência.